Web26 mrt. 2024 · Generally, objects referred to with ese or esa are not as far away in space or time as ones accompanied by aquel or aquella . I'm going to buy myself that car. Me voy a comprar ese coche. That car (over there) is better than yours. Aquel coche es mejor que el tuyo. I want that computer! ¡Quiero esa computadora! Antier Web29 dec. 2024 · ' I went ' is a past tense form of ' to go ' so only a form of « ir » is a correct translation. « fui » - ' I was ' (Preterite «yo» conjugation of « ser »). « fui » - ' I went ' …
WebDictionary English-Spanish “went” is past tense of go verb ( went, gone) ir v I went to the counter to pay for the dress. Fui al mostrador a pagar el vestido. I went to the city by …
